What Is a Far-Infrared Sauna Blanket?

A far-infrared (FIR) sauna blanket uses light wavelengths that penetrate the body more deeply than traditional heat. Instead of heating the air around you, FIR warms your tissues directly — leading to improved circulation, increased sweating, and a deeper therapeutic effect.

Key features:

Uses 4–15 micron wavelengths

Operates at lower temps than a traditional sauna

Wrap-around design traps heat efficiently

Portable, compact, ideal for home use


How Far-Infrared Works (Plain Science)

Far-infrared waves interact with water molecules inside your tissues. This increases thermal energy at a cellular level, which can support:

Vasodilation (more blood flow)

Faster metabolic activity

Increased lymphatic drainage

Elevated heart rate similar to light exercise

Multiple studies show FIR can help with muscle soreness, pain reduction, cardiovascular conditioning, and detoxification through sweat.


Benefits of Using a Far-Infrared Sauna Blanket

1. Full-Body Detoxification

Sweating is one of the most powerful detox pathways. FIR increases sweat volume and encourages the release of heavy metals, plastics, and environmental chemicals.

2. Pain Relief & Muscle Recovery

FIR improves circulation and reduces inflammation, making it popular for athletes and anyone dealing with chronic aches.

3. Stress Reduction

The gentle heat stimulates the parasympathetic nervous system — the “rest and digest” state — leading to calmer moods and deeper breathing.

4. Skin Health

Infrared heat boosts circulation and oxygenation, supporting clearer, healthier-looking skin.

5. Metabolic Support

Sessions temporarily elevate heart rate and metabolic activity, similar to low-intensity cardio.

Who Should Avoid FIR Blankets?

Pregnant individuals

Anyone with uncontrolled heart issues

People with heat intolerance

Those on heavy medications that impair sweating
